Quick note for on-call: undo/redo in the Doodlewharf diagram editor is backed by a command log, so if a customer says redo "ate" their shapes, the log is almost always intact. Replay it from the admin panel rather than restoring a backup. The replay tool lives behind the ops gate, and the gate asks for the standing phrase, which is the following.

recovery phrase for yajof-bagap: oliwyn-ulaael

### Step 4 — Sorting stability check

Quick heads-up before you deploy Tallyvane's report builder: the sort in the grouping pass has to be stable, or customers see rows shuffle between runs and file tickets. Run `make sort-audit` and confirm zero reorder warnings. Once that's clean, build the release bundle as usual. The bundle won't upload without a valid deploy signature, so grab a fresh token from the ops vault. Here's the deploy key to use for this step.

signing key of tafog-hahop = bky3_7nm

### Changed defaults — orphan sweeper

As of this week, the Tidewell sweeper runs hourly instead of daily and now deletes orphaned volumes after 72 hours rather than 7 days. Dry-run mode is off by default in staging. Teams with long-lived scratch resources should tag them accordingly. The updated defaults now in effect are listed below.

deployment values, yagef-yawip:
ELIOX_PIN=5303
ELIOX_METRICS_HOST=metrics.eliox.paliqworks.corp
ELIOX_LOG_LEVEL=error
ELIOX_TENANT=praiel